keep an eye out
To watch for, look for, or search for

I think we're getting close, so keep an eye out for the next street.

out of the corner of one's eye
Sideways, obliquely, askance

I caught sight of him out of the corner of my eye.

out of the corner of one's eye
With suspicion

When he said he would pay her back next week, she looked at him out of the corner of her eye.
